Output 73eaa32b6add85db2494a4343d66f67221d22fe2ee6f9017207b6e909e908a2b:0

value
1335660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23f58305106902e94c61ef499c9571db1b1c8066 OP_EQUALVERIFY OP_CHECKSIG
address
14H8mB1zEzTVVYoabMSUkPsTm9Giak17kK
transaction
73eaa32b6add85db2494a4343d66f67221d22fe2ee6f9017207b6e909e908a2b
spent
true